mols C = 7.961/44 = ?
mols H = 1.164 x (2/18) = ?
mols N = 1.551/30 = ?
Now find the ratio in small whole numbers to one another. The easy way to do that is to divide the smallest number by itself (which gives you 1.000), then divide the other numbers by the same small number. Round to whole number to find CxHyNz. Post your work if you have trouble.
A sample of a substance (containing only C, H, and N) is burned in oxygen.
7.961 g of CO2, 1.164 g of H2O and 1.551 g of NO are the sole products of combustion.
What is the empirical formula of the compound?
